Produce procurement and cooperation operating model
The business area encompasses farmer cooperation, produce procurement, quality assessment, storage, conditioning, batch formation, collective sales, joint purchasing and settlement with members.
Many independent suppliers in one commercial chain
Each member makes independent production decisions, but the overall sales result depends on coordination.
Quality directly changes price and logistics
Laboratory results determine grade, storage location, conditioning, buyer and settlement.
Physical mass balance must match the documentation
Deliveries, mixing, drying, losses, remainders and dispatches must form a traceable quantity chain.
Trust is the foundation of cooperation
The member must understand how the price, quality, deductions, services and final financial position are calculated.
Market and technology context
The EU supports producer organisations and cooperatives as a means to strengthen farmers' bargaining power and reduce supply chain imbalance. Digital member, quality, batch and market data enable cooperation to create not only administrative, but also real commercial economies of scale.
Strengthening farmers' bargaining powerThe EU supports producer organisations and cooperatives as a means to improve farmers' position in the supply chain.
Price and cost volatilityJoint forecasting, contracts and risk scenarios become important to avoid distress selling and unfulfilled commitments.
Demand for origin, sustainability and quality dataBuyers increasingly request evidence not only of laboratory grade, but also farm origin, production method and environmental KPIs.
Core operating process
01
Membership, contracts and seasonal forecast
Members, farm sites, commitments, planned quantity, quality, advances and shared requirements are managed.
02
Member contracts and logistics plan
Forecasts are aligned with market prices, member orders, warehouses, transport and risk limits.
03
Delivery and quality assessment
Time is reserved, supplier and transport identified, weighed, sampled and graded.
04
Warehousing and conditioning
Production is allocated to storage, dried, cleaned, blended, with quality and physical losses monitored.
05
Batch formation and sales
Sales batches are formed according to quality, origin and contract, transport and documents are reserved.
06
Member settlement and performance analysis
Price formula, premiums, deductions, advances and services are applied, and member and batch economics are analysed.

Key finding
Cooperative digitalisation is not just a member portal. The greatest value emerges when member forecasts, actual deliveries, laboratory quality, warehouse batches, buyer contracts and settlement form a single traceable chain.
The first version should cover one product type and a complete seasonal flow: member commitment, delivery window, weighing, sample, price, batch allocation and transparent settlement.

Problemos
Most common digitalisation challenges
The most frequent problems arise across the chain of member forecast, delivery, laboratory quality, pricing, warehouse, batch traceability, buyer contract and final settlement.
Member farm, contract and planned production data are fragmented
Critical
Cooperative members, their fields or livestock, planned quantity, varieties, contracts, advances, commitments and historical performance are held in CRM, accounting and spreadsheets.
Consequences
The cooperative forecasts total supply inaccurately, communicates slowly with members and struggles to manage contractual commitment risk.
Intake, laboratory quality and price formula are not linked
Critical
Weight, moisture, protein, fat, contamination, grade, sample result, premiums, deductions and final price pass through several systems.
Consequences
Members receive a clear settlement slowly, disputes arise over quality, and the cooperative struggles to analyse the real value of batches.
Delivery windows, transport and intake capacity are coordinated manually
Critical
Farm harvest or milking schedules, vehicles, queues, weighbridges, laboratory, drying, warehouses and buyer windows are planned separately.
Consequences
Queues form during peak periods, product quality deteriorates, and transport and waiting costs increase.
Production batches and mass balance are insufficiently traced
Critical
Farm origin, delivery, weighing, sampling, quality, silo or storage, mixing, cleaning, drying, sales batch and transport are not connected in a single traceability chain.
Consequences
It is difficult to trace quality or safety issues, substantiate origin and accurately calculate physical losses.
Purchase forecast is insufficiently linked to buyer orders
High
Farm harvest or production forecasts, quality grades, warehouse capacity, transport, buyer contracts and market prices are analysed separately.
Consequences
Too much or too little is committed to buyers, increasing the costs of urgent sales, unfulfilled contracts and logistics.
Warehouse, conditioning and sales statuses are not connected
High
Actual stock levels, quality grades, moisture, drying, cleaning, fumigation, storage costs, reservations and sales contracts are managed in separate systems.
Consequences
Incorrect quantities or grades are sold, leading to increased quality, energy and storage losses.
Member settlements, advances and shared services are difficult to explain
High
Purchase invoices, advance payments, purchased raw materials, services, member shares, fees and mutual offsets are presented in multiple documents.
Consequences
Members are unclear about their final financial position, service enquiries increase and trust in the cooperative decreases.
Sustainability, origin and buyer data requests are collected manually
High
Field, farm, emissions, raw materials, animal welfare, certificates and other buyer-required data are requested separately for each transaction.
Consequences
Members repeat the same information, the cooperative is slow to prepare offers and finds it difficult to create higher-value differentiated batches.
Joint purchases and services are insufficiently based on member demand forecasts
Medium
Seed, fertiliser, feed, fuel, insurance, equipment and consultancy requirements are collected through separate surveys or retrospectively.
Consequences
The cooperative does not leverage scale, purchases at suboptimal times and cannot offer the best terms to members.

Key implementation conditions
Unified member, delivery and batch identity
Member contract, vehicle, weighing, sample, quality result, silo and sales batch must be linked without manual estimation.
Pricing formula transparency
Members must see how base price, quality KPIs, premiums, deductions, services and advances formed the final settlement.
Physical mass balance
System quantities must match scales, drying or cleaning changes, mixing, warehouse balances and actual dispatch.
Member data rights and benefit allocation
It must be clear which member data are used for forecasts or customer offers and what benefit the member derives from this.
Peak season performance
Reception, laboratory and member self-service processes must be tested under real load and have backup workflows in case of integration failures.

Key risks
The member portal becomes merely a document archiveThe member sees invoices and contracts, but their forecast, delivery, and needs are not actually used in logistics or commercial decisions.Kaip suvaldyti Link the first version to a specific member action and internal process, such as a forecast, delivery booking, or explanatory settlement.
The pilot process is not tested during seasonal loadThe system works during low traffic, but at peak times it cannot handle the load of scales, laboratory, warehouse, and member queries.Kaip suvaldyti Conduct load tests and plan the pilot during an actual intake period, maintaining a fallback working scenario.
Scale, laboratory, and ERP data are not linked by a single deliveryDifferent numbers and manual imports create a risk of assigning a sample, quality, or price to the wrong member.Kaip suvaldyti Use a single delivery identifier from time booking to settlement and automatically verify data integrity.
The forecast or AI recommendation is treated as a firm commitmentVariable biological and market conditions are inadequately reflected, leading the cooperative to over-commit to buyers.Kaip suvaldyti Display the forecast range, relevance date, scenarios, and member confirmation status, whilst leaving the commercial decision to the responsible team.
The member sees the final figure but not its logicThe price formula and deductions are technically calculated correctly, but are presented insufficiently clearly.Kaip suvaldyti In member self-service, display each formula component, the raw quality result, the applied rule, and the associated document.

D.U.K.
Frequently asked questions
Where to start with cooperative or procurement digitalisation?
It is best to select one production type and a complete member delivery cycle: forecast, time booking, weighing, sample, quality result, price, batch assignment and settlement. This way, a single project creates value for both the member and the internal team.
Does a member portal increase the value of cooperation on its own?
No, if it only displays documents. Value emerges when the forecast, requirement or delivery choice submitted by the member actually changes logistics, warehouse, sales or joint purchasing decisions.
How to transparently explain the production price to the member?
The member must see the base price, laboratory KPIs, applied quality grade, premiums, deductions, drying or other services, advances and the final formula. Every figure must be linked to the primary result or contractual rule.
How to connect weighing scales, laboratory, warehouse and accounting?
The entire process must be linked by a single delivery identifier. It is created when booking a time or upon arrival and is then used for weighing, sampling, laboratory result, warehouse assignment, batch traceability chain and settlement.
Why is the production batch traceability chain more important than a simple warehouse balance?
The balance only shows quantity, whereas the traceability chain shows which deliveries and quality grades made up the batch, how it was cleaned, dried or mixed and to which buyer it was dispatched. This is essential for food safety, quality disputes and physical loss control.
How to use member data for forecasts without losing trust?
It is necessary to clearly state what data is collected, what it is used for, who sees individual information and when the result is shown only in aggregated form. The member must receive tangible benefit – better logistics timing, conditions, forecast or more transparent settlement.
